Summary

Dave Asprey explains how declining NAD+ levels drive aging and energy loss, citing Nobel Prize research on its role in cognitive health. He outlines a protocol to restore NAD+ by consuming niacin and tryptophan, using quercetin and apigenin to inhibit breakdown, and triggering production via fasting and high-intensity exercise. Finally, he recommends specific NAD+ precursor supplements like NMN or NR to complete the regimen.
